The Long Beach Jaycees Host Their 7th Annual Bachelor Bid and Silent Auction

On Saturday, October 2, 2004 the Long Beach Junior Chamber (Jaycees) will host their 7th Annual Bachelor Bid and Silent Auction.

(PRWEB) September 26, 2004 -- This event will be held at Club Cohibas located at 144 Pine Avenue; Long Beach. This event will begin at 5pm with a reception, appetizers, and a silent auction. The live auction of bachelors and their date packages will follow and conclude around 9pm. We welcome women over the ages of 21 to this event. Proceeds from this event go to support the Family Aids Network, the Brenda Mehling Cancer Fund and the LB Jr. Chamber Charitable Foundations Adopt A Teacher Program.

Previous bachelors have included local police officers, firefighters and other Long Beach professionals between the ages of 25-45. Each bachelor comes with a date package that includes dinner and an activity.

Advance tickets are available for $12 by calling 1-866-Jaycees or they can be purchased directly at www.lbjaycees.org. Tickets can also be purchased at the door for $15. Ticket purchase includes access to Cohibas after the event. Donations and contributions are tax deductible.

The Long Beach Junior Chamber is a leadership development and networking organization dedicated to community service. This project is just one of many events that is organized by the volunteer members of the Long Beach Jaycees.
